登山之道
C++博客
::
首頁(yè)
::
新隨筆
:: :: ::
管理
Java動(dòng)態(tài)數(shù)組的用法詳解
Posted on 2011-04-18 13:09
Kevin_Zhang
閱讀(12213)
評(píng)論(0)
編輯
收藏
引用
所屬分類:
JAVA
Java動(dòng)態(tài)數(shù)組是一種可以任意伸縮數(shù)組長(zhǎng)度的對(duì)象,在Java中比較常用的是ArrayList,ArrayList是javaAPI中自帶的java.util.ArrayList。下面介紹一下ArrayList作為Java動(dòng)態(tài)數(shù)組的用法。
1
.語(yǔ)法:add()是添加一個(gè)新的元素,remove()刪除一個(gè)元素,size()獲得ArrayList的長(zhǎng)度。ArrayList的下標(biāo)是從0開(kāi)始。
2
.示例代碼
package
wang48.jiaocheng;
import
java.util.ArrayList;
public
class
JavaArrayList
{
public
static
void
main(String[]args)
{
//
Java動(dòng)態(tài)數(shù)組的初始化
ArrayList al
=
new
ArrayList();
//
向Java動(dòng)態(tài)數(shù)組中添加數(shù)據(jù)
al.add(
"
a
"
);
al.add(
"
b
"
);
al.add(
"
c
"
);
//
輸出Java動(dòng)態(tài)數(shù)組
for
(
int
i
=
0
;i
<
al.size();i
++
)
{
String alEach
=
(String)al.get(i);
System.out.println(alEach);
}
//
刪除數(shù)組中的某個(gè)元素,刪除第二個(gè)元素
al.remove(
1
);
//
修改Java動(dòng)態(tài)數(shù)組,把新的元素放到第二個(gè)位置
al.add(
1
,
"
2
"
);
////
輸出Java動(dòng)態(tài)數(shù)組
for
(
int
i
=
0
;i
<
al.size();i
++
)
{
String alEach
=
(String)al.get(i);
System.out.println(alEach);
}
}
}
輸出如下:
a
b
c
a
2
c
歡迎轉(zhuǎn)載,但請(qǐng)保留文章版權(quán)信息,文章來(lái)源:Java入門(mén)培訓(xùn)網(wǎng)
引用地址:http:
//
www.wang48.com/jishubaodianview/?jsd_id=13482
只有注冊(cè)用戶
登錄
后才能發(fā)表評(píng)論。
【推薦】100%開(kāi)源!大型工業(yè)跨平臺(tái)軟件C++源碼提供,建模,組態(tài)!
相關(guān)文章:
Java動(dòng)態(tài)數(shù)組的用法詳解
Java split分割字符串的用法詳解
手把手教你Linux下的Java安裝
網(wǎng)站導(dǎo)航:
博客園
IT新聞
BlogJava
博問(wèn)
Chat2DB
管理
Powered by:
C++博客
Copyright © Kevin_Zhang
日歷
<
2011年5月
>
日
一
二
三
四
五
六
24
25
26
27
28
29
30
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
1
2
3
4
常用鏈接
我的隨筆
我的評(píng)論
我參與的隨筆
隨筆分類
數(shù)據(jù)庫(kù)(1)
ACM基礎(chǔ)知識(shí)(9)
ARM(2)
C/C++(12)
DOS(1)
Google Map API
Heritrix(1)
IT News(22)
JAVA(3)
Jsp
Linux(9)
Lucene(1)
PHP(6)
Python
Tree
Trie樹(shù)(1)
博弈
動(dòng)態(tài)規(guī)劃(1)
回溯
匯編
計(jì)算幾何(1)
模擬(4)
排序(2)
嵌入式
數(shù)據(jù)結(jié)構(gòu)(2)
數(shù)論(2)
數(shù)學(xué)(3)
搜索(2)
搜索引擎(12)
隨機(jī)數(shù)
貪心(1)
圖論(1)
圖形學(xué)(1)
萬(wàn)花筒(22)
網(wǎng)絡(luò)流
硬件(1)
隨筆檔案
2011年6月 (5)
2011年5月 (22)
2011年4月 (24)
2010年12月 (1)
2010年11月 (13)
2010年10月 (7)
2010年9月 (14)
2010年8月 (52)
2010年7月 (9)
文章分類
ACM題目分類(13)
C
C#
C++
DP動(dòng)態(tài)規(guī)劃
JAVA
LUNIX
Python
博弈
計(jì)算幾何
模擬
數(shù)論(1)
搜索(1)
貪心
圖論
文章檔案
2010年8月 (4)
2010年7月 (22)
程序的靈魂--算法
沙場(chǎng)秋點(diǎn)兵,壯士凱歌還
北大POJ
他山之石,可以攻玉
圍觀強(qiáng)人
搜索
最新評(píng)論
1.?re: Lucene入門(mén)級(jí)筆記五 -- 分詞器,使用中文分詞器,擴(kuò)展詞庫(kù),停用詞
54544554
--回家看回家看
2.?re: 水
評(píng)論內(nèi)容較長(zhǎng),點(diǎn)擊標(biāo)題查看
--Jason Huang
3.?re: 10項(xiàng)技能讓前端開(kāi)發(fā)者價(jià)值百萬(wàn)!
評(píng)論內(nèi)容較長(zhǎng),點(diǎn)擊標(biāo)題查看
--BURKERosie25
4.?re: (轉(zhuǎn)載)ACM經(jīng)歷總結(jié)[未登錄](méi)
謝謝
--xingyezhi
5.?re: 世界頭號(hào)營(yíng)銷大師們的營(yíng)銷素質(zhì)
大道至簡(jiǎn),殊途同歸,值得借鑒。
--Kevin_Zhang
閱讀排行榜
1.?Java動(dòng)態(tài)數(shù)組的用法詳解(12213)
2.? Lucene入門(mén)級(jí)筆記五 -- 分詞器,使用中文分詞器,擴(kuò)展詞庫(kù),停用詞(3502)
3.?用scanf輸入字符串空格不識(shí)別??(2100)
4.?php java交互 php/java bridge (1945)
5.?設(shè)置MFC坐標(biāo)系(1811)
久久亚洲春色中文字幕久久久
|
国产精品欧美亚洲韩国日本久久
|
久久无码国产专区精品
|
久久久久亚洲爆乳少妇无
|
久久国产精品偷99
|
免费精品久久久久久中文字幕
|
久久人人爽人人爽人人片AV麻豆
|
久久精品国产精品亚洲下载
|
久久久久18
|
三级三级久久三级久久
|
久久亚洲sm情趣捆绑调教
|
性做久久久久久久
|
久久国产高清字幕中文
|
国产精品VIDEOSSEX久久发布
|
777久久精品一区二区三区无码
|
久久精品国产欧美日韩
|
久久青青色综合
|
久久久无码一区二区三区
|
成人免费网站久久久
|
久久久青草久久久青草
|
欧美亚洲另类久久综合婷婷
|
亚洲欧美日韩中文久久
|
久久AⅤ人妻少妇嫩草影院
|
久久无码高潮喷水
|
国产精品久久久久影院色
|
久久99国内精品自在现线
|
.精品久久久麻豆国产精品
|
国产午夜精品久久久久九九
|
欧洲国产伦久久久久久久
|
无遮挡粉嫩小泬久久久久久久
|
精品久久人人做人人爽综合
|
中文字幕无码免费久久
|
婷婷综合久久狠狠色99h
|
久久人与动人物a级毛片
|
99久久这里只有精品
|
久久久久久亚洲精品影院
|
久久精品嫩草影院
|
蜜臀av性久久久久蜜臀aⅴ
|
久久有码中文字幕
|
成人a毛片久久免费播放
|
久久婷婷国产综合精品
|